Tender Description
Sindh Technical Education and Vocational Training Authority (STEVTA) invites sealed bids from reputed and established firms registered with Income Tax and Sales Tax authorities for procurement of various miscellaneous articles for its Headquarter in Karachi. The procurement includes a wide range of items such as air fresheners, electric kettles, LED bulbs, cleaning supplies, dinner sets, and other office and janitorial materials.
Bids must be submitted electronically through the EPADS portal by 2:30 PM on 2nd January 2026, with bid opening scheduled at 3:00 PM the same day. The bidding process follows a single stage two envelope procedure. Eligibility criteria include relevant business experience, tax registrations, affidavit of non-blacklisting, and financial capability. Samples of quoted items are required from the three lowest bidders for quality verification.
